Aws server smtp. Connect to the instance and login using RDP.


  1. Aws server smtp. To integrate the Microsoft Windows Server IIS SMTP server with Amazon SES. com is already registered in AWS since I use their Route53 DNS service. Now that we configured Postfix to use Amazon SES as a smarthost. It uses the Simple Mail Transfer Protocol (SMTP) protocol for sending the emails. Under Simple Mail Transfer Protocol (SMTP) settings, note the values for SMTP endpoints and Ports. Mail servers and other message transfer agents (MTAs) use SMTP to send, receive and relay mail messages. If the domain is managed by an external DNS server, you can follow the domain verification process, which is essentially based on the DKIM (DomainKeys Identified Mail) standard, which provides proof that the email you send originates from If you don't know the AWS Region where your mailbox is located, contact your system administrator. Important: By default, Amazon Elastic Compute Cloud (Amazon EC2) restricts Amazon Virtual Private Cloud (Amazon VPC) egress traffic on port 25 for all Amazon EC2 instances. Request to have the restriction on port 25 removed from your EC2 instance. For applications that require traffic on SMTP port 25, you can request to remove this restriction. The network ACL outbound (egress) rules must allow traffic to the SMTP server on TCP port 25, 587, or 465. On the SMTP relays page, select Create SMTP relay. Next, you can either enter the name you want to assign to the credential or accept the default name and click Create. Sep 5, 2019 · If you have an IAM user that you set up using the IAM interface, you can derive the user’s Amazon SES SMTP credentials from their AWS credentials. May 28, 2014 · An SMTP client opens a connection with an SMTP server. Cannot send SMTP mail from AWS EC2. Submit a separate request for each Region. Resolution. Use this procedure to set up a Sendmail relay server if your network doesn't accept open relay messages. Login to your AWS account, click on “Account” and select "AWS Management Console". Sep 19, 2017 · The first step is to verify email addresses and domains. Dec 13, 2011 · In the SES tab, select SMTP Settings and click on Create a New SMTP User. The firewall and antivirus application on your Windows instance must allow traffic to the SMTP server on TCP port 25, 587, or 465. Dec 20, 2023 · The SMTP credential is not the same as your AWS credential. Connecting to the outlook endpoint will not work as this is not an smtp server and for the SES smtp endpoint, it will not work with WorkMail credentials. To configure AWS Elemental Server to relay the notification emails through a mail server, you need the following information: The hostname of the mail server May 17, 2020 · 메일 발송을 위해서 SMTP 서비스가 필요할 경우 sendgrid나 mailgun을 주로 사용했었는데 만약 AWS 주로 사용한다면 별도의 서비스를 사용하기 보다는 AWS내 SMTP를 사용하는 것이 관리하기에 편하다. Recently, AWS started support for Database Mail for SQL Server. Use the default User Name or edit this name and click Create. Test-NetConnection -Port 587-ComputerName email-smtp. If you need installation […] #aws #smtpIn this tutorial, you will learn how to set up Amazon Simple Email Service (SES) to send emails from any application. Generally, this is on port 25 or 587. Feb 15, 2024 · Amazon Simple Email Service (Amazon SES) uses the Simple Mail Transfer Protocol (SMTP) to send email. By. Amazon Simple Email Service (Amazon SES) は、ユーザー自身のEメールアドレスとドメインを使用してEメールを送受信するための、簡単で費用対効率の高い方法を提供するEメールプラットフォームです。 Aug 9, 2012 · This post will help you configure Microsoft SQL Server 2008 R2 to send email through Amazon SES. Connect to the instance and login using RDP. How do we Now that you have verified an email address and domain, you can send an email. It is time to start the Postfix server. For more information, see Amazon EC2 Pricing. SMTP stands for Simple Mail Transfer Protocol. For general information about AWS Regions, see AWS service endpoints in the AWS General Reference. Nov 4, 2020 · The SMTP server resides outside of the AWS network, requiring verification that the server permits connections from Amazon RDS for SQL Server within a specified IP range. By allow-listing the egress IP addresses of the Mail Manager servers, Nutrition. Type SES in the search field and then select SES from the menu. co’s Google Workspace and Microsoft 365 hosting environments will be able to assess the correct SPF result when receiving inbound email from Mail Manager. AWS에는 Simple Email Service 라는 이름으로 SMTP 서비스를 제공하고 있다 Oct 31, 2024 · Step 5 - Test configuration using the Linux/Unix CLI. Choose SMTP relays under Mail Manager. Note: The credentials for the Amazon SES SMTP interface are different from the access keys that you create using AWS Identity and Access Management (IAM) for an SMTP user. Specifically, a SMTP relay can redirect incoming email between SES Mail Manager and an external email infrastructure such as Exchange, on-premise or third-party email Send personalized email by using the Amazon SES SMTP interface, or by using an AWS SDK. May 17, 2023 · Using AWS CloudFormation infrastructure automations and integrations with managed services such as Amazon S3 and Amazon SES, the lifecycle management and operation of open source mail servers on AWS can be simplified significantly. Credentials created after that date use AWS SigV4 by default. Sep 21, 2017 · Create your AWS instance. For more information, see Using the Amazon SES SMTP Interface to Send Email in the Amazon SES documentation. tld. From the navigation pane, choose SMTP Settings. You typically use the console to send test emails and manage your sending activity. Please also note down the Server Name as it will be required afterwards during the SAP system configuration Jul 25, 2021 · Barely relevant photo by Onlineprinters on Unsplash. After setting up the SMTP server on an EC2 instance, you may want to configure desktop email clients to send and receive emails using your AWS hosted email account. If you need installation […] Usage of aws-smtp-relay: -a string TCP listen address (default ":1025") -c string TLS cert file -d string Denied recipient emails regular expression -e string Amazon SES Configuration Set Name -h string Server hostname -i string Allowed client IPs (comma-separated) -k string TLS key file -l string Allowed sender emails regular expression -n string SMTP service name (default "AWS SMTP Relay Jan 26, 2020 · As a result, most large companies use their own email server that uses SMTP (which stands for Simple Mail Transfer Protocol) and is dedicated to sending emails. This is known as Direct Send and you can use it through specific email software programs. Mar 15, 2023 · AWSには、Amazon SES SMTPインターフェイスと呼ばれるSMTPを実装できる機能があります。 まずはSMTP認証を行うときにIAMユーザーを作成していきます。 ユーザーの名前は任意の名前を指定し作成をクリックすると、次は認証情報のダウンロードボタンをクリックし For more information about setting the MTU size for an Amazon EC2 instance, see Network Maximum Transmission Unit (MTU) for Your EC2 Instance in the Amazon EC2 User Guide. From the Amazon EC2 management console, launch a new Microsoft Windows Server 2012 Base Amazon EC2 instance. Feb 15, 2024 · Several mail transfer agents (MTAs) support sending email through SMTP relays. To obtain the SMTP credentials, click on the Create My SMTP Credentials button. Sep 7, 2024 · You can send an email with Amazon Simple Email Service (Amazon SES) using the Amazon SES console, the Amazon SES Simple Mail Transfer Protocol (SMTP) interface, or the Amazon SES API. This post assumes you are running on Microsoft Windows Server 2008 R2 and SQL Server Management Studio is installed. For use only as an email server the instance does not require the other ordinarily present LAMP stack components, so Apache and MySQL and PHP are Dec 9, 2020 · How to configure a SMTP server with letsencrypt on an amazon EC2 instance. The restriction is specific to AWS Regions. Depending on how you set up and use Amazon SES, you may pay monthly fees for using other AWS Services. For example: If you send email by using an application hosted in Amazon EC2, you pay for your compute usage, as well as data transfer fees for the data you send out of EC2. Go to the server manager dashboard and click on Manage → Add Roles and Features . Sending email using smtp gmail server from Amazon EC2 instance. I’ve always felt that AWS Simple Email Service (SES) doesn’t get the love it deserves. Once you create an IAM user, your SMTP details will be displayed alongside your IAM username. To rotate your SMTP credentials, you can either create new SMTP credentials or convert your existing secret access key into the Amazon SES SMTP format. For more information, see AWS service endpoints . Long-lived connections – The Amazon SES SMTP endpoint runs on a fleet of Amazon EC2 instances behind an Elastic Load Balancer (ELB). 1. Jun 9, 2015 · Do you foresee, in the future the need to move off AWS? Does your application already speak SMTP to another email server? Depending on your current application it may be easier to go with SMTP. Dec 7, 2022 · Note the article assumes that you have a working basic install of Ubuntu 22 Server on your AWS virtual server instance with the hostname set to a value similar to this template: mail. Nov 10, 2020 · It can contain informational messages, jobs failures, query output in the email body or as an attachment. An alternative solution is to bypass the SMTP server and send emails directly to the destination. You can choose to define an IAM username or use the default. On the Create SMTP relay page, enter a unique name for your SMTP relay. Use these credentials with the settings in SMTP Settings to configure your program or system to send through the Amazon SES SMTP interface. Amazon Elastic Compute Cloud (Amazon EC2) restricts email traffic over port 25 by default. com). email-smtp. This section explains how to get your Amazon SES SMTP credentials, how to send email by using the SMTP interface, and how to configure several pieces of software and mail servers to use Amazon SES for email sending. If you're starting from scratch and don't foresee any need to move off AWS you should probably go with the SES API. To avoid timeouts when sending email through the SMTP endpoint from Amazon EC2, you can request that these restrictions be removed. We will guide you through the Jun 24, 2024 · Messages from intermediary servers can sometimes be mistaken as spoofed or unwanted messages. Managing and running e-mail servers on-premises or deploying an EC2 instance dedicated to run a SMTP server is costly and complex. 3. Once deployed, the solution provides an end-user experience similar to popular SaaS and commercial offerings. Once you've done that, click Create. Jacob. We plan on migrating an on-premises SQL Server database to AWS RDS SQL Server. com. New Amazon Web Services (AWS) accounts that are in the Amazon SES sandbox can send email only to verified addresses and domains. By default, AWS restricts outbound traffic on SMTP port 25. Sep 15, 2021 · This said, most external identity providers’ existing e-mail infrastructure is limited to testing e-mails only and customers need to set up an external SMTP provider for outgoing e-mails. 0. Set SmtpUser to the username from the AWS SMTP Credentials you created above. Nov 28, 2020 · Set EmailFrom to the from email address that you verified in AWS SES above. us-east-1. In this article, we will discuss how to use AWS Lambda, API Gateway, and SMTP to send emails from a static portfolio website. com on port 465. The instructions apply if you are running SQL Server in Amazon EC2 or hosted elsewhere. Copy your credentials or click on Download Credentials. What is an outgoing […] Jan 26, 2024 · SMTP server is a computer or an app that sends emails using Simple Mail Transfer Protocol (SMTP). To send email using the Amazon SES SMTP interface, you connect to an SMTP endpoint. . You can access the API using the AWS Command Line Interface (AWS CLI), or by using an AWS Software Development Kit (SDK). aws/knowledge-center/ses-set-up-connect-smtp0:00 Intro0:27 Starting notes0: When you configure an SMTP gateway for use with an outbound email flow rule, outbound messages attempt to match the rule with an SMTP gateway. Note: If you created your SMTP credentials before January 10, 2019, your SMTP credentials were created using an older version of AWS SigV2. First, set up Microsoft Windows Server 2012 using the following instructions. The Amazon SES SMTP endpoint requires that all connections be encrypted using Transport Layer Security (TLS). Go back to AWS SES console, on the left May 1, 2020 · Launch an amazon ec2 instance with a base image of the windows server. Details for managing SMTP credentials is given following these procedures. Resolution Troubleshoot the application's TCP connection. In addition to the standard AWS endpoints, some AWS services offer FIPS endpoints in selected Regions. com with the URL of the Amazon SES SMTP endpoint for your AWS Region, and replace 587 with the port number. The network ACL inbound (ingress) rules must allow traffic from the SMTP server on TCP ports 1024-65535. SES port is blocked in GCP. The message that match the rule are routed to the corresponding SMTP gateway, which then handles the rest of the email delivery. Also important to note that WorkMail SMTP does not support STARTTLS so you need to connect with ssl. Open the Amazon SES Jun 24, 2024 · Under Mail Manager navigation, create an SMTP Relay to send mail on to your existing mail server. It allows users to send and receive email using SES’s reliable and cost-effective infrastructure without having to provision email servers yourself. AWS blocks outbound traffic on port 25 for all EC2 instances and Lambda functions on elastic network interfaces with the accounts that aren't allow listed. It is a communication protocol used for sending and receiving email messages over the Internet. Step 1: Review the restrictions. Umumnya, Anda perlu mengonfigurasi pengaturan server, seperti alamat server, nomor port, protokol keamanan, dan opsi autentikasi. Creating IAM user for SMTP. For simplicity, this tutorial will assume that you are using Amazon Web Services (AWS) as the hosting platform for your email server. Click on "SMTP Settings" at the left side. awsapps. Creating SMTP Credentials. The url you need to use for SMTP is smtp. For more information, see How do I remove the restriction on port 25 from my Amazon EC2 instance or AWS Lambda function? May 22, 2024 · Amazon Simple Email Service (SES) is a cloud-based email sending service provided by Amazon Web Services (AWS), handling both inbound and outbound email traffic for your applications. This is a common use case for developers who want to add a "Contact" page to their website without having to manage their own email server. 9. Click Create. In the demonstration below, a new SMTP credential with the name SMTP1 is created. AWS Lambda May 3, 2021 · Once the email address verification is completed, we need to create proper smtp credentials which will be used by our SAP systems. g. yourdomain. A SMTP relay is a vital component of your email infrastructure, responsible for efficiently routing emails between servers when designated by a rule action defined in a rule set. By default, Amazon Elastic Cloud Compute (Amazon EC2) throttles instances on the Simple Mail Transfer Protocol (SMTP) port 25 to prevent spam from being sent out. Jun 25, 2013 · One of the questions we get from time to time here at Amazon SES is “What IP address is my email going out through?” In this blog post we will see how to find the outgoing IP addresses that SES is using by querying the Amazon SES SPF records in DNS. (Optional) If you need to view, edit, or delete SMTP users you’ve already created, choose Manage my existing SMTP credentials in the lower-right corner - the IAM console will open. To create the credentials, click on “SMTP Settings” and press the “Create My SMTP Credentials” button. Managing multiple email workloads at scale can […] Choose Create SMTP Credentials in the upper-right corner - the IAM console will open. Amazon Simple Email Service (SES) is a cost-effective, flexible, and scalable email service provider that allows developers to send email from within any application. To send email, you also need to configure an outgoing SMTP server in your IMAP-compatible software. Follow these steps to set up SMTP with Amazon SES and then connect to the Amazon SES SMTP endpoint to send email: Open the Amazon SES console. Aug 9, 2012 · This post will help you configure Microsoft SQL Server 2008 R2 to send email through Amazon SES. amazonaws. Edited: 2020-12-09 13:01. For a complete list of Amazon SES SMTP endpoints, see Amazon Simple Email Service endpoints and quotas in the AWS General Reference . SES regions and endpoints. Enter your SMTP user name [this username will be used to identify you in the Amazon AWS panel only]. As a solo developer or smaller company, the maintenance costs of running your own SMTP server are not going to be worth it. [AWS REGION]. mail. Amazon SES offers several methods of sending email, including the Amazon SES console, the Simple Mail Transfer Protocol (SMTP) interface, and the Amazon SES API. However, it’s possible to set up a similar mail server on any other dedicated server if you have full root access to it. With Amazon SES, you can send an email in three ways: using the console, using the Simple Mail Transfer Protocol (SMTP) interface, or using the API. This allows you to seamlessly integrate your email communication with your EC2 instance and take advantage of the features and benefits it provides. This section provides general guidance on how to configure some popular MTAs to send email using Amazon SES SMTP interface. Langkah-langkah spesifik untuk menyiapkan server SMTP bergantung pada perangkat lunak yang Anda pilih. Anda Mar 27, 2023 · Then click on Create SMTP credentials to create login details to your SMTP account under Amazon SES. When you use SES to send email, you connect to a URL that provides an endpoint for the SES API or SMTP interface. Because SMTP does not provide any authentication by itself, spammers can send email messages that claim to originate from someone else, while hiding their true origin. In the preceding command, replace email-smtp. Check the creation time of the SMTP user by following these steps: Jul 31, 2024 · Sending Emails with AWS Lambda, API Gateway, and SMTP. Penyiapan server SMTP memerlukan instalasi perangkat lunak server SMTP di komputer, server, atau di cloud. Set SmtpHost to the Server Name from the SMTP Settings section of the AWS SES console (e. In my case, virtualtothecore. 10443 views. For more details see the Knowledge Center article with this video: https://repost. It is significantly cheaper than more full-featured email services like MailChimp and Constant Contact, and significantly more powerful than your own SMTP relay server. Click on "Create My SMTP Credentials". You need to make sure the IP range or public IP of Amazon RDS for SQL Server is in the allow list on the SMTP server. It could also respond with a 554 status code to reject the connection, and then the client’s only option would be the QUIT command. Service quotas, also referred to as limits, are the maximum number of service resources or operations for your AWS account. The SMTP server responds with a 220 code and may follow that with a header that describes the server. 对于所有不允许列出的账户拥有的弹性网络接口上的 EC2 实例和 Lambda 函数,AWS 会阻止其在端口 25(SMTP)上的出站流量。AWS 会阻止此流量以防损害 AWS IP 声誉,防止合法流量被标记为垃圾邮件。有关更多信息,请参阅对使用端口 25 发送电子邮件的限制。 Sep 9, 2022 · AWS の Amazon SES で EC2 からメール送信してみよう. us-west-2. nkpfd swbxcm ydh lrk fyen elhu hrklepmx tzle jvotq spab